Global Connectivity Challenges

IoT products often ship worldwide. Variations in satellite systems and frequencies pose a challenge. A chip that performs well in one region may fail in another.

Global IoT manufacturers prefer multi-constellation GNSS chips that support GPS, GLONASS, Galileo, and BeiDou. This ensures reliable tracking across continents. A wearable GNSS tracking chip designed for worldwide deployment reduces recalls and increases customer satisfaction.
